Baldness and Stress
There are a wide range of unique causes for hair loss. Androgenetic alopecia, a genetic condition commonly publicized as male pattern baldness, is the most common reason for men to lose their hair, and it tends to affect women quite often as well. Serious disease will often cause hair loss, which makes medical investigation of unexplained baldness quite a priority. Malnutrition can also cause hair to start falling out, and mistreating your hair will often cause it to break off and leave thin patches. However, stress related hair loss is one of the most frequent causes of baldness. Taking care of it is one of the highest priorities for anyone trying to keep their hair.

Of course, stress isn’t the only hair loss issue you will need to fear . A Good Diet or absence thereof generally has fairly profound results on your head of hair. A shortage of sleep can result in hair loss in and of itself, in addition to the reality that missed sleep will absolutely not help your stress levels. If you suffer from a hereditary tendency to baldness, then you’ll of course be a lot more prone to dropping hair. Very poor hair treatment, including compound treatments and excessive hair styling, can be rather hard on your hair follicle and give the impression of hair loss if the hair shaft breaks off.
Hair loss is usually due to a mix of variables.
